Skype is Shutting Down: What It Means and the Top 6 Alternatives to Switch To
The End of an Era: Skype’s Shutdown and What Comes Next
In a surprising yet inevitable move, Microsoft has announced the discontinuation of Skype on May 5, 2025, marking the end of one of the most iconic communication platforms of the 21st century.
Once a pioneer in video calling and VoIP services, Skype has struggled to keep pace with modern competitors, leading to its gradual decline. But what does this mean for businesses, remote workers, and casual users who have relied on Skype for years? More importantly, what are the best alternatives to ensure seamless communication moving forward?
Why is Skype Shutting Down?
Skype’s downfall can be attributed to several key factors:
- Rise of Competitors: Zoom, Microsoft Teams, Google Meet, and WhatsApp have dominated the video calling space, offering superior features and integration.
- User Experience Issues: Over the years, Skype became buggy, slow, and difficult to use, driving users to switch to more reliable alternatives.
- Integration with Microsoft Teams: Microsoft has prioritized Teams as its primary communication platform, integrating chat, video conferencing, and workplace collaboration into one ecosystem.
Key Takeaway: If you’re still using Skype, it’s time to switch to a better platform before support ends.
The 6 Best Alternatives to Skype (Free & Paid Options)
1. Zoom (Best for Meetings & Webinars) – Free & Paid
Why Choose Zoom?
- Industry leader in video conferencing with HD video and audio
- Free plan supports up to 100 participants with 40-minute limits
- Webinar & screen-sharing features make it ideal for businesses
- Paid plans include unlimited meeting duration and enhanced security
🔹 Best For: Professionals, educators, and large organizations.
2. Microsoft Teams (Best for Business & Enterprise) – Free & Paid
Why Choose Microsoft Teams?
- Direct successor to Skype, fully backed by Microsoft
- Seamless integration with Office 365 (Word, Excel, Outlook, etc.)
- Enterprise-grade security & compliance features
- Free version includes unlimited chat and video calls
🔹 Best For: Businesses, corporate teams, and remote collaboration.
3. Google Meet (Best for Simplicity & Google Integration) – Free & Paid
Why Choose Google Meet?
- Completely web-based (no software downloads required)
- Free unlimited calls up to 60 minutes per session
- Encrypted meetings for added security
- Works seamlessly with Google Workspace (Gmail, Calendar, Drive, etc.)
🔹 Best For: Google users, educators, and remote teams.
4. WhatsApp (Best for Casual & Personal Calls) – Free
Why Choose WhatsApp?
- 100% free with unlimited messaging and calling
- Supports group video calls for up to 32 people
- End-to-end encryption for privacy protection
- Works on mobile, desktop, and web
🔹 Best For: Personal use, casual conversations, and small teams.
5. Discord (Best for Communities & Gaming) – Free & Paid
Why Choose Discord?
- Originally built for gamers but now used for business and social groups
- Crystal-clear voice channels and video calling
- Free version includes unlimited messaging & calls
- Nitro (paid) adds higher video quality & larger file uploads
🔹 Best For: Gamers, online communities, and hobby groups.
6. Signal (Best for Privacy & Security) – Free
Why Choose Signal?
- End-to-end encrypted video calls (most secure platform)
- No ads, no data tracking, fully open-source
- Works across mobile and desktop devices
- Completely free and privacy-focused
🔹 Best For: Privacy-conscious users and those needing secure communication.
